The Midlands City Loop – A Waterway Journey Through History and Industry

Begin your adventure at our Stoke Prior narrowboat hire base, a peaceful starting point located in the Worcestershire countryside.

Worcester

From here, your journey winds down the Worcester & Birmingham Canal toward Worcester. You can moor close to the town and explore the city’s cobbled streets and Tudor buildings, and marvel at the imposing 12th-century cathedral.

River Severn cruising

Turning northward onto the River Severn, you’ll glide past quiet meadows and wooded banks, heading toward the junction at Stourport-on-Severn. Here, you join the Staffordshire & Worcestershire Canal, that climbs its way towards Stourton.

You’ll pass some dramatic sandstone cuttings at this point, before before opening up near Kinver, a village known for its rock houses carved into the cliffside.

Wolverhampton & Dudley

From here, your route leads on to Wolverhampton, once a key player in the Midlands’ booming canal trade and onwards to Dudley. Stop here to visit the Black Country Living Museum, recently voted  Large Visitor Attraction of the Year by VisitEngland. Explore the underground mine and experience the authentic sights, sounds, smells and tastes from the past!

Birmingham

Once being at the heart of the Industrial Revolution, the city is now a vibrant hub of culture, cuisine and canal-side life. Moor up and explore the Gas Street Basin, visit a museum or two, or simply relax at one of the many canalside cafés.

Return Cruise

Your return route meanders back along the Stourbridge Canal to Stourton, where you’ll head south back towards Stourport. From here, you can choose whether to cruise south through historic Worcester, or take the quieter, more rural detour via the Droitwich canals.
